Which Wall Putty is Best for Walls in My Home?

The best putty depends on quality and durability. In addition to leveling uneven surfaces and filling cracks, wall putty provides a solid foundation for paint. Here are the top 5 putty brands in India:

  1. Birla Wall Care Putty 

  2. Asian Paints Putty

  3. JK Cement Wall Putty

  4. Berger Wall Care Putty

  5. Dulux Wall Putty

After talking with the shopkeeper, I purchased JK Wall MaxX White Cement-Based Putty. It increases wall strength and shine, reduces paint consumption, and is water-resistant. I hope you understand which putty is best for home.

For smooth and perfect walls in your house, selecting the best putty for home is essential. I've worked with a variety of putties throughout home renovations, so I can speak from experience on which ones work best for homes.

Best Wall Putty for Home

  1. Putty Made of Gypsum:

  • Gypsum putty is simple to use and produces a nice finish, in my opinion.

  • Benefits: It's inexpensive, dries quickly, and works well for covering up minor flaws.

  • Not appropriate for places that are exposed to moisture.

  1. Cement-Based Putty:

  • Having used cement putty, I can attest to its great durability but higher application demands.

  • Benefits: It offers a strong basis for paint and is extremely durable, making it perfect for interior and exterior walls.

  • Drawbacks: The application may require extra work.

  1. Putty Made of Acrylic:

  • My personal preference for interior walls is acrylic putty.

  • Benefits include strong adhesion, water resistance, and ease of application.

  • Cons: It could cost a little bit more than alternative solutions.

  1. Putty Made of Polymers:

  • Having used polymer putty in bathrooms and kitchens, I can attest to its superior performance in high-moisture environments.

  • Its advantages include flexibility, resistance to cracking, and water resistance.

  • It is typically more expensive than other forms of putty.

Now you can decide which putty is best for home according to the needs of your project.
